The Greek and Turkish navies in the Levant according to the Nederlandsche Staatscourant dated 10 September 1821

Amsterdam, 7 September. A tiding from Corfu dated 9 August reported that the second Turkish fleet left the Dardanelles. It consisted of 4 ships of the line, 4 frigates and other vessels with a total number of 25 and was attacked by the united Greek fleets of Hydra, Spezia and Ipsara totally numbering 120 vessels. The result was that the large Turkish ships were burnt and the smaller ones captured, scattered or fled in worse condition.
